Title of article :
The luminescence properties of Er3+-doped and Er3+–Tm3+-co-doped phosphate glasses for white light emitting diode

Abstract :
Phosphate glasses and glass ceramics doped with Er3+ and co-doped with Er3+–Tm3+ are presented in this work. The luminescence properties have been characterized by absorption, excitation and emission spectra. All samples excited by blue light could emit a combination of blue/green/orange/red wavelength giving white light. For Er3+-doped glasses, a self-quenching effect has been obtained and an adjustable tune comes out after crystallization. For co-doped glasses, the red emission at 651 nm has been enhanced due to the existence of Tm3+, which could be relative to both the overlapped emissions and the energy transfer from Tm3+ to Er3+.
